Open Decision Framework

The Open Decision Framework is a structured approach that encourages transparency and inclusivity in decision-making processes. It involves clearly defining the problem, gathering diverse perspectives and relevant information, and openly sharing criteria and options considered. This approach promotes accountability and trust by allowing stakeholders to see how decisions are made and contribute their insights. Ultimately, it aims to create more informed, fair, and accepted decisions by making the process collaborative and transparent, fostering better understanding and buy-in from all involved parties.
